Design and Display

When it comes to design and display, the Bigme B7 Pro Color e-Reader boasts a more advanced 7-inch color E-Ink Kaleido 3 display, while the Kobo Clara Colour features a slightly smaller 6-inch display. The Bigme's screen has a resolution of 300 PPI, providing a sharper visual experience that enhances the reading of text and images alike. In contrast, the Kobo Clara Colour also utilizes a Kaleido 3 display but at a lower resolution, which may not deliver the same level of detail. This difference is significant for users who prioritize visual clarity, particularly when reading graphic novels or illustrated content.

Performance

The Bigme B7 Pro Color is powered by an upgraded MediaTek Dimensity 1080 Octa-core processor, which facilitates a smooth performance with 8GB of RAM and 256GB of internal storage. This enables users to store approximately 160,000 books and run various apps seamlessly. On the other hand, the Kobo Clara Colour, while efficient for reading, is not designed for the same level of multitasking or extensive storage, with only 16GB available. This disparity makes the Bigme a better choice for those who plan to use their e-reader for more than just basic reading.

Features and Functionality

In terms of features, the Bigme B7 Pro Color offers a variety of advanced functionalities, including OCR text recognition, note-taking capabilities with a stylus, and the ability to connect via 4G. This makes it a versatile option for users who may want to annotate texts or access the internet on the go. Conversely, the Kobo Clara Colour focuses on providing a straightforward reading experience, with features like Dark Mode, a waterproof design, and built-in support for audiobooks. While both devices cater to different user needs, the Bigme’s extensive feature set offers more for those seeking a multifunctional device.

Price Point

The Bigme B7 Pro Color is priced at $427.49, making it a premium option in the e-reader market. In comparison, the Kobo Clara Colour is significantly more affordable at $159.99, which is about 63% less than the Bigme. This substantial price difference may make the Kobo more appealing to budget-conscious readers or those who seek a simple reading experience without the extra features that the Bigme provides.

Storage Capacity

Storage capacity is another area where the Bigme B7 Pro Color excels. With 256GB of internal storage and the ability to expand up to 2TB via a micro SD card, it offers ample space for users who wish to carry an extensive library. In comparison, the Kobo Clara Colour offers only 16GB of storage, which can hold around 12,000 eBooks or 75 audiobooks. For avid readers who want to store a wide range of content, the Bigme’s storage capabilities are a significant advantage.

User Experience

User experience varies significantly between the two devices. The Bigme B7 Pro Color, with its Android 14 OS, allows for a more versatile experience, enabling users to download third-party apps and customize their reading environment. Meanwhile, the Kobo Clara Colour, while providing a user-friendly interface, is more limited in its functionality. It focuses primarily on reading, which may be ideal for users who prefer a straightforward experience without the distractions of additional features.
